Tolapai is the code name of Intel's system-on-a-chip (SoC) embedded processor which combines an x86 processor core, DDR2 memory controllers and I/O controllers, and a QuickAssist Integrated Accelerator unit for security functions.

The Tolapai Embedded processor will have 148 million transistors, 1088-ball FCBGA with a 1.092mm pitch, and come in a 37.5mm x 37.5mm package. This will also be Intel's first integrated x86 processor, chipset and memory controller since 1994's 80386EX.

Intel® EP80579 Integrated Processor for Embedded Computing

* CPU -- Pentium M clocked from between 600MHz and 1.2GHz
* Cache -- 256KB
* Package -- 1088-ball Flip Chip BGA
* Memory -- DDR2 from 400- to 800 MHz; MCH supports DIMM or memory down with optional 32-/64-bit and ECC configurations
* Bus -- One local expansion bus for general control or expanded peripheral connections
* PCI Express -- PCIe root complex interface in 1x8, 2x4, or 2x1 configurations
* Storage -- 2 x SATA (Gen1 or Gen2) interfaces
* Networking -- 3 x 10/100/1000 Ethernet MACs supporting RGMII or RMII, and Management Data Input/Output (MDIO)
* USB -- 2 x USB (1.1 or 2.0) interfaces
* GPIO -- 36 x General-Purpose I/O (GPIO) ports
* CAN -- 2 x CAN 2.0b interfaces
* High Speed Serial -- 3 x HSS ports for T1/E1 or FXS/FXO connections
* Serial -- 1 x synchronous serial port (SSP)
* UARTS -- 2 x 16550-compatible UARTs
* SMB -- 2 x System Management Bus (SMBus) interfaces
* LPC -- 1 x Low Pin Count (LPC 1.1) interface
* SPI -- 1 x Serial Peripheral Interface Bus (SPI) boot interface
* RTC -- Integrated real-time clock (RTC) support
* EDMA -- Enhanced DMA (EDMA) engine with low latency memory transfers; supports multiple peer-to-peer configurations
* Operating temperature -- 0 to 70 degrees C (most models); -40 to 85 degrees C (some models)
